LGIH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2025 in Review

225 of the 7,596 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in LGI Homes (LGIH) for Q2 2025, worth a combined $1.08B — down 19% from $1.34B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 50 funds closed out of LGIH and 39 opened new positions — a net loss of 11 holders — while 66 trimmed existing stakes and 91 added.

The largest buyer was Voss Capital, opening a new position worth an estimated $12.3M. The largest seller was Anomaly Capital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$9.11M sold.
